Output 6317ef671384c8cee51e265d83bd5df8126c7424dfa2f338812f5aaf51fb133a:1

value
7522811
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 898f2bd5424a06a7d7c0456afc4fba17a366d789 OP_EQUALVERIFY OP_CHECKSIG
address
1DYM5zXAKU76qixeqMH6yXSyo9fenwsz4D
transaction
6317ef671384c8cee51e265d83bd5df8126c7424dfa2f338812f5aaf51fb133a
spent
true